Please demonstrate to us how you determined that audited financial statements and pro forma financial statements were not required to be filed in Form 8-K for your acquisition on October 9, 2004 of the seven branches and related deposits of Venture Bank. * * * Please respond to this comment within 10 business days, or tell us when you will provide us with a response.
